NOTD: Neon Splatter

This sure was messy! I put down a plastic bag on top of the desk I work at so nail polish wouldn't get everywhere! Good thinking. I also discovered something I knew but at the time I did this, I wasn't thinking. Don't EVER put nail polish thinner on a styrofoam plate. It bubbles and melts.......

All you have to do is mix a few drops of nail polish with thinner together till it is thin enough to splatter on nails. Take the nail polish brush and gently tap on it to get the drops. You should tape around your nails or use Vaseline to make cleanup easy. As I said, this gets messy!!

NOTD: Fuzzy Funky Flocking

I broke into the flocking powder I got for Christmas! With it I created this 80's color leopard print funky nail art. Everyone was freaked out that my nails were fuzzy but they then thought it was super cool! I let people touch them to feel for them selves that they were fuzzy. It is super simple to get this look and to apply the flocking powder. After painting on a base color that is similar to the flocking powder you want, let it dry and put a top coat on it. While the top coat is still wet, sprinkle on the powder and then shake off the extra. Press it into the nail and that is all there is to it.
